Jobs for Construction Engineering Grads in Wisconsin
There are 18,490 people in the state and 975,940 people in the nation working in Construction Engineering jobs.
Wages for Construction Engineering Jobs in Wisconsin
A typical salary for a Construction Engineering grad in the state is $104,980, compared to a typical salary of $119,243 nationwide.
